Squires Gate Station is minimalistic, with essential facilities to ensure a smooth travel experience. Though it lacks a formal ticket office, the presence of ticket machines on the platform allows travelers to collect pre-purchased tickets effortlessly. The station doesn't offer smartcard validators, but it does support smartcard issuance. Travelers with specific assistance needs will appreciate the induction loop for better communication. However, do note the absence of staff help on-site—it's advisable to use the helpline at 08002006060 if assistance is needed. It's a category C station, meaning access to the platform involves steps, making it less suitable for wheelchair users.
Convenience continues beyond the train lines with several onward travel options from Squires Gate. Picking up or dropping off passengers is straightforward thanks to bus stops positioned near the station entrance on Squires Gate Lane. This makes connecting toward Preston or Blackpool hassle-free. For those inclined to catch a flight, Blackpool Airport is conveniently located opposite the station, providing swift and easy transfers. Local bus services can be reached via Busline on 0871 200 2233. Should a taxi be more your style, see Northern Railway's taxi services at Cab4You.

Troon train station offers various facilities to ensure your journey is comfortable and convenient. The ticket office is open from 6:35 AM to 5:50 PM on weekdays and Saturdays, while on Sundays, it opens from 10:10 AM to 5:50 PM. For those who prefer the ease of digital purchases, ticket machines are available, including accessible options for passengers who require them. Smartcard validators are present, although smartcards are not issued at this station.
Accessibility is a key focus, with step-free access available in parts of the station. The footbridge connecting platforms may pose a challenge for those with mobility impairments, but assistance can be requested through the Passenger Assist meeting point at the ticket office. While there are no accessible toilets, facilities on platform 1 serve during office hours, and baby changing essentials are provided.
For onward travel, the station offers several convenient options. Visitors can access bus services that pick up or drop off under the railway bridge on St. Meddans Street, with more information available at Traveline Scotland or by calling 0871 200 22 33. For those preferring more direct travel, visit Traintaxi for details of local taxi availability. Unfortunately, there's no cycle hire, but cyclists will find sheltered bike storage available for their convenience.
